The Hisense U8G is a high-performance television model that has been hailed as an improvement over its predecessor, the Hisense U7G. It features a remarkable contrast ratio of 54,027:1, which delivers deep blacks and bright highlights in dark scenes, and a high peak brightness that ensures excellent HDR performance and overcomes glare in brightly lit rooms. The U8G also stands out for its excellent reflection handling, making it less susceptible to the impact of direct reflections on the screen.

This model also excels in the realm of motion handling, boasting an impressive response time that ensures clear motion in fast-paced scenes. Coupled with a wide color gamut coverage, it provides vibrant and accurate colors for HDR content. The U8G comes with several gaming features that augment its appeal to gamers. These include low input lag, variable refresh rate (VRR) support, and HDMI 2.1 ports.

The U8G is available in 55-inch and 65-inch sizes, and supports a 4k resolution. It has four HDMI ports, all of which support HDCP version 2.2. Two of these ports (HDMI 3,4) also support HDMI 2.1 class bandwidth. The model's smart features are powered by the Android TV Version 10, and it supports casting via a built-in Chromecast, USB drive playback, and voice control. The sound quality is decent, with an acceptable level of distortion at high volume levels.

A Comprehensive Look at a High-End Television's Technical Specifications

Details
Picture Quality Contrast Ratio: 54,027 : 1, Local Dimming Zones: 132, HDR Brightness: Peak brightness up to 665 cd/m² (Hallway Lights), 578 cd/m² (Yellow Skyscraper), 208 cd/m² (Landscape Pool)
Display Resolutions Resolution: 4k, Size Options: Available in 55-inch and 65-inch sizes
Input Ports HDMI Ports: 4 HDMI ports (HDMI 1,2,3,4), HDMI Bandwidth: HDMI port (HDMI 3,4) supports HDMI 2.1 class bandwidth, HDMI Features: Variable Refresh Rate (VRR), Auto Low Latency Mode (ALLM), HDCP Support: HDCP version 2.2 supported on all HDMI ports (HDMI 1,2,3,4)
Dimensions Stand Footprint (55-inch): Width -28.4", Depth -10.3", Max Thickness: 3.86"
Black Frame Insertion BFI Option: Optional BFI available
Motion Interpolation Motion Interpolation Support for both 30 fps and 60 fps content
Refresh Rate VRR Support: Available for various resolutions (1080p @120Hz,1440p @120Hz,4k @120Hz), VRR Compatibility: Compatible with HDMI Forum VRR and G-SYNC
Power Consumption Power Consumption at Maximum Level: Max consumption of up to 203 W, Average Power Consumption during Usage: Consumption of 61 W
Smart Features Smart OS Platform: Android TV Version 10, App Selection & Smoothness: Great app selection, average app smoothness, Casting Capabilities: Supports casting via Chromecast built-in, USB Drive Playback: Supports USB drive playback, Voice Control: Built-in microphone for voice control
Sound Quality Frequency Response: Decent frequency response, lacking low bass, Distortion Levels: Acceptable distortion at high volume levels

Considerations Before Buying

While this TV offers a slew of impressive features and strong performance, there are a few potential drawbacks to consider before making a purchase. Here are the key points:

  • Viewing Angle Limitations: The image quality degrades when viewed from an angle. This could be a problem for those with wide seating arrangements or if you often watch TV from different positions in the room.
  • Dirty Screen Effect: Some users might notice a dirty screen effect, which can be particularly distracting during sports or content with uniform colors. This could potentially detract from the viewing experience.
  • Bass Performance: The TV's sound system has a decent frequency response but lacks low bass. This might be a downside for those who enjoy deep, rich sounds in their audio experience.
  • App Smoothness: While the TV offers a great app selection, the smoothness of the apps is only average. This could potentially lead to less satisfying user experience when navigating through the smart features.
  • Power Consumption: The TV has a maximum power consumption of up to 203W, which is relatively high. This could potentially lead to higher electricity bills, especially if the TV is used frequently or for long periods.

An Excellent Choice for Gamers and HDR Enthusiasts

The Hisense U8G is an excellent choice if you're looking for a TV with outstanding contrast ratio, high peak brightness, and excellent reflection handling. Its wide color gamut coverage and impressive gaming features, including low input lag and variable refresh rate (VRR) support, make it a strong competitor in the market. However, if you're planning to set up a wide seating arrangement, this might not be the best option due to its image degradation when viewed from an angle.

Additionally, while its dirty screen effect might be noticeable during sports or content with uniform colors, its overall performance in various usage scenarios is commendable. In comparison to other brands' models, it offers impressive value and can beat some more expensive models in terms of image quality. Therefore, if you're searching for a TV that provides vibrant and accurate colors for HDR content and has a strong gaming performance, the Hisense U8G is definitely worth considering.
